Direction for use: Rub the Natural Dog Shampoo Bar directly onto your dog’s wet coat. Focus on areas with more dirt or odour. Create a Lather: Hand massage the lather into your dog’s coat using circular motions, working from head to tail. Be gentle around sensitive areas like the face and ears. Avoid the Eyes: Keep the shampoo and lather away from your dog’s eyes to prevent irritation.
Ingredients: Sodium cocoate, Aqua, Sodium castorate, Cedrus deodara wood oil, Rosmarinus officinalis leaf oil, Lavandula angustifolia oil, Curcuma longa root powder, Avena sativa kernel flour, Limonene*, Linalool* *occurs naturally in essential oils.
